Tommy Lewis Garrett 1949 - 2007

Tommy Lewis Garrett of Atlanta, Fulton County, GA was born on August 6, 1949, and died at age 57 years old on April 26, 2007. Tommy Garrett was buried at Georgia National Cemetery Section 1 Site 769 2025 Mount Carmel Church Lane, in Canton.

In 1949, in the year that Tommy Lewis Garrett was born, comedian Milton Berle hosted the first telethon show. It raised $1,100,000 for cancer research and lasted 16 hours. The next day, newspapers, in writing about the event, first used the word "telethon."
